Detailed Description
The present application is described in further detail below with reference to figures 1-2.
The embodiment of the application discloses a production device for preparing recycled building materials from building wastes, which comprises a machine body 1 and a machine body 2, wherein the internal structure of the machine body 1 can refer to the internal structure of a shell disclosed in patent document CN 210187258U. 1 bottom fixed mounting of organism has four supporting shoes 2, four edges of supporting shoe 2 bottom installing respectively in organism 1, 1 relative both sides wall of organism rotates through mount pad and bearing and bears horizontally bull stick 3, the equal fixed mounting in both ends of bull stick 3 has extension rod 4, extension rod 4 perpendicular to bull stick 3 sets up, extension rod 4 is located bull stick 3 and keeps away from one side of organism 1, extension rod 4 keeps away from the one end of bull stick 3 and installs universal wheel 5, be provided with 3 pivoted drive assembly of drive bull stick on the organism 1, when extension rod 4 is vertical state, universal wheel 5 and ground butt, organism 1 breaks away from ground.
In addition, the side wall of the machine body 1 is fixedly provided with two abutting blocks 6, when the extension rod 4 is in a vertical state, the two extension rods 4 and the two abutting blocks 6 abut against each other, the abutting blocks 6 play a limiting role on one hand, and on the other hand, when the extension rod 4 is in a vertical state, a certain supporting role can be played, so that the stability of the extension rod 4 is improved; a plurality of reinforcing rods 7 are fixedly arranged between the two extension rods 4 so as to enhance the stability and the supporting strength of the two extension rods 4.
Specifically, the driving assembly includes a worm 8 rotatably supported on a side wall of the machine body 1 through a mounting seat and a bearing, and a driving member for driving the worm 8 to rotate, in this embodiment, the worm 8 is located inside the rotating rod 3, the driving member is a speed reduction motor 9, the speed reduction motor 9 is fixedly mounted on the machine body 1, and an output shaft of the speed reduction motor 9 and the worm 8 are coaxially fixed. The rotating rod 3 is fixedly sleeved with a worm wheel 10, and the worm wheel 10 is meshed with the worm 8. Gear motor 9 drive worm 8 rotates, worm 8 rotates and drives and worm 8 meshed worm wheel 10 rotates, thereby it rotates to drive bull stick 3, bull stick 3 rotates and drives the universal wheel 5 of two extension rod 4 one ends and rotates around 3 axes of bull stick, when extension rod 4 is vertical, universal wheel 5 and ground butt, organism 1 breaks away from ground, thereby make things convenient for operating personnel to promote equipment to adjust the equipment position, carry to suitable place after, break away from the butt through gear motor 9 reversal drive universal wheel 5 and ground, can handle the construction waste in this place.
In addition, a push handle 11 is installed on one side of the machine body 1, an anti-slip sleeve 12 is installed on the push handle 11, the push handle 11 facilitates an operator to push the equipment, and the anti-slip sleeve 12 can reduce the occurrence of slipping when the operator holds the equipment.
The implementation principle of the production equipment for preparing the recycled building material from the building waste in the embodiment of the application is as follows: the reduction motor 9 drives the worm 8 to rotate, the worm 8 rotates to drive the worm wheel 10 meshed with the worm 8 to rotate, so that the rotating rod 3 is driven to rotate, the rotating rod 3 rotates to drive the universal wheels 5 at one ends of the two extension rods 4 to rotate around the axis of the rotating rod 3, when the extension rods 4 are vertical, the universal wheels 5 are abutted to the ground, the machine body 1 is separated from the ground, so that an operator can conveniently push the equipment to adjust the position of the equipment, after the equipment is carried to a proper place, the reduction motor 9 reversely rotates to drive the worm 8 to reversely rotate, the reverse rotation of the rotating rod 3 is realized, the universal wheels 5 are separated from the ground to be abutted to the ground, and the construction waste in the; thereby realize comparatively convenient carrying the building rubbish in order to handle different places, positions to equipment.
